Chemical barriers represent one of the most reliable techniques for long term security in the local area. This process involves using a specialized liquid termiticide to the soil around the whole boundary of the foundations. Modern non repellent chemicals are particularly effective due to the fact that termites can not discover them. Instead of simply turning away, the insects crawl through the treated zone and carry the compound back to the main nest. This results in a process known as the transfer effect, which eventually eliminates the queen and the rest of the nest. For lots of homes in the region, a soil treatment provides a robust shield that lasts for several years, providing peace of mind against future intrusions.
An alternative method for brand-new builds or significant repairs is the setup of reticulation systems, which include laying a series of perforated pipes under the ground throughout building. When the termite barrier needs to be replenished, a professional can quickly administer the treatment through designated access points, enabling consistent circulation of the protective chemical without needing invasive excavation or damage to pricey paving and concrete surfaces. This approach supplies a convenient and mess-free option for maintaining long-term termite security in established suburbs, such as those discovered in Queanbeyan.
Baiting and monitoring stations provide an alternative approach that is typically favored for areas with environmental level of sensitivities or difficulties in setting up soil barriers. These stations are tactically placed throughout the residential or commercial property and consist of wood inserts that lure termites looking for food. Technicians consistently inspect these stations for any signs of termite activity. Upon identifying termites, the wooden inserts are switched with a highly enticing bait containing a substance that interferes with insect development. The foraging termites take in the bait and spread it within their colony, impeding their capability to molt and eventually causing the nest to collapse. This technique is exact and needs just a very little quantity of active ingredient in comparison to traditional soil treatments.
A thorough defence method likewise includes physical challenges to prevent termite infestations. Usually incorporated into the construction phase, these challenges include termite-proof materials like stainless-steel mesh or crushed stone, which termites are not able to breach. Although they do not get rid of the bugs, they reroute them to exposed locations where their mud tunnels can be easily identified throughout routine checks. In locations with sloping land or subfloor spaces, it's important to maintain the integrity of these physical challenges. If jeopardized, such as when a garden bed is erected versus a wall, these barriers can produce an unnoticed entry point for termites to invade the structure.
General upkeep plays a supporting role in the success of any Queanbeyan Termite Treatments. Homeowners are encouraged to keep their residential or commercial property clear of loose lumber, fire wood stacks, and cardboard boxes stored directly on the ground. Improving drain around the footings is also essential, as moisture is the main attractant for these pests. Repairing dripping taps and ensuring that hot water system overflow pipes are directed far from your home can significantly reduce the danger of an infestation. When a home is kept dry and clear of debris, it ends up being far less attractive to a roaming nest trying to find a new food source.
